### Scaling Endpoint

The Ladleworks recipe-scaling calculator exposes a single endpoint that accepts a recipe payload and a target serving count, returning adjusted ingredient quantities with unit normalization handled by the Measurecraft service. Support staff reproducing customer reports should send requests through the shared diagnostics proxy so results are logged. Requests must carry the internal diagnostics credential in the auth header, shown below.

service key, tadup-yahog: kto11_3pgNIupvLNS

## Authentication

Plugins that publish into the Fanwick notification fan-out must authenticate before the backpressure controller will accept batches. Unauthenticated writes are rejected immediately rather than queued, which protects downstream consumers during surges. Register your plugin in the Fanwick console, then configure your client with the internal dispatch key provided below.

app token of fahof-kafop = vxb23-O1yX2SV4uBDhwkFI5N05TVR

MEETING NOTES — Paletteboard public API, pagination. We agreed cursor-based pagination over offset; offsets fall apart once the gallery feed gets busy. Cursors will be opaque, base64, max page size 100. Deprecation of the old page param gets a 90-day notice. Someone needs to update the docs examples too. Review of the PR is assigned to the person named below.

approver of hahog-hahap = Ulaath Praael